An article in Kino indicates that the Ozone split into two cinemas- Cinema 1 (run by Hoyts) and Cinema 2 which became the Cinema Pirie (not known who ran the Cinema Pirie). Cinema 2 was closed and turned into public gardens, whilst at the time of publication (September 1984), Kino states that the Cinema Pirie is for sale. References |
